    Don't pay £26 for them - or more if that auction goes up.

    I've just literally ordered these today as the bit around the buttons was getting a bit worn/peeling. They were £20.50 + VAT from ther dealer - so £23.50 all in.

    That's for the whole assembly including the buttons, they don't come as just covers only. It's two modules that you unplug and refit.

    The whole button module itself just pops off - you need to undo a Torx screw that is accessible from the back of the steering wheel.

    Now that I've seen that they are Irmscher ones, I'm not sure how they attach. They're self-adhesive, but I don't know if you have to prise off the existing cover or stick them on top? Ian T should be able to answer that as he's done it.

    If you're after silver ones they come on the SRi I think. What I'm not 100% sure about is whether the button modules that fit a three spoke wheel (SRi) will fit a four spoke (what I assume you have being an LS).
